How Recruitment Agencies Automate First-Round Interviews at Scale Using AI (2025 Guide)
Overview: Why Agencies Are Automating First-Round Interviews
Recruitment agencies handle some of the highest applicant volumes in hiring. A single client role can generate 300–2,000 candidates, and peak-season pipelines often exceed 10,000+ applicants across accounts.
Traditional first-round phone screens take 7–12 minutes per candidate, meaning agencies spend 35–60 recruiter hours just to screen the first 300 applicants for one role.
In 2025, agencies are replacing phone screens with AI-powered interviews to automate 70–95% of first-round screening work, delivering client-ready shortlists in 24–48 hours instead of weeks.

Q: Why do recruitment agencies need first-round interview automation?
Recruitment agencies face volume and speed constraints that manual screening cannot handle.
Manual screening does not scale with applicant volume
- Recruiter capacity: 30–50 phone screens per day
- Typical client demand: 200–1,000 candidates per role
- Result: 5–14 day screening backlogs
AI eliminates these bottlenecks by screening all candidates in parallel.
Agencies need consistent evaluations across clients
AI-driven interviews:
- Reduce evaluator variability by 40–60%
- Apply the same criteria to every candidate
- Improve defensibility of candidate rankings
This is critical when submitting candidates to multiple clients with different expectations.
Faster shortlists improve placement success
Agencies using AI screening report:
- 35% faster candidate submission timelines
- 22% higher client interview-to-offer rates
- 4–7 day reduction in time-to-fill
Speed directly impacts revenue and placement probability.
Q: How do agencies automate first-round interviews with AI?
Agencies use a combination of async interviews, AI scoring, and automated reporting to replace phone screens entirely.
AI-generated interview sets
- Role-specific questions created in 10–20 seconds
- Competency-based by default
- No manual scripting required
This allows recruiters to launch screening immediately after intake.
Asynchronous interview delivery
- No scheduling required
- Average candidate completion time: 6–12 minutes
- Mobile completion rates exceed 80%
- Average scheduling delay removed: 3.2 days
Async interviews are essential for high-volume and global pipelines.
Automatic scoring and AI summaries
AI evaluates:
- Role competencies
- Behavioral indicators
- Communication clarity
Results include:
- 4–7 minutes saved per candidate in review time
- AI competency match accuracy of 82–91%
- Client-readable summaries that reduce review time by ~60%
ATS-integrated ranking and shortlisting
- Candidates ranked automatically
- Shortlists exported instantly
- Structured data preserved for compliance
Shortlist prep time drops from 2–3 hours to 5–10 minutes.
Interview quality analytics
Agencies track:
- Question-level drop-off
- Completion rates by role or client
- Performance trends over time
These insights improve completion rates by 8–15% with small adjustments.
